HYDRAULIC HOSE - 3853825 is utilized anywhere a flexible connection between two fluid ports is required in a hydraulic system. It consists of a synthetic rubber tube encased in a flexible strength-enhancing wrapping, such as metal or fiber, and then covered with a rubber carcass. The reinforcement windings provide the hose's flexibility and strength, can either be braided or spiral wrapped.
HYDRAULIC HOSE - 3853825 allows movement between two ports or lessens vibration effects. It's easy to match it up with ports that aren't perfectly aligned or modified, unlike tube or pipe, which must be more accurate to fit the installation due to their rigidity.
